The Carbon Resistor 10Ω 2W Through Hole is a fixed-value passive electronic component designed to limit or regulate the flow of electric current in a circuit. With a resistance value of 10 ohms and a power rating of 2 watts, it is suitable for applications that require moderate power dissipation. Constructed with a carbon film element, this resistor offers good stability and performance under varying temperature and voltage conditions.
The through-hole mounting design, featuring axial leads, makes it ideal for use in traditional PCB layouts, prototyping, and educational projects. It is color-coded with bands indicating its resistance value and tolerance, typically ±5% (gold band). This resistor is commonly used in power supply circuits, audio equipment, and other electronic applications where space is not a constraint and a robust power handling capability is needed.

Specifications:
| Resistance | 10 Ω |
| Power Rating | 2 W |
| Tolerance | ±5% |
| Temperature Range | -55°C to +155°C |
| Max Working Voltage | 250V (for 2W Carbon Resistors) |
| Max Overload Voltage | 500V (short-term, typical) |
| Body Type | Axial |
| Material | Carbon Film |
| Lead Material | Tin-plated copper |
